- Catégories :
REGR_VALX¶
Renvoie NULL si le premier argument est NULL ; sinon, renvoie le second argument.
Notez que REGR_VALX est une fonction NULL de conservation, tandis que NVL est une fonction NULL de remplacement, plus largement utilisée.
Syntaxe¶
Arguments¶
y:Expression dont le type est FLOAT ou DECFLOAT ou qui peut être convertie en type FLOAT ou DECFLOAT.
x:Expression dont le type est FLOAT ou DECFLOAT ou qui peut être convertie en type FLOAT ou DECFLOAT.
Important
Notez l’ordre des arguments ; y précède x.
Renvoie¶
Si l’une des expressions d’entrée est de type DECFLOAT, le type renvoyé est DECFLOAT. Sinon, le type renvoyé est FLOAT.
Exemples¶
Exemple de base :
Cet exemple est similaire à l’exemple précédent, mais montre plus clairement que la convention est de transmettre d’abord la valeur Y. Cela montre également la différence entre REGR_VALX et REGR_VALY :